### Master Copies — Pindrop Print Co.

Heads up, dispatch: the master copies for the Larkfield catalogue run go out Tuesday morning, not Monday. They travel in the grey folio case, sealed, straight to the Pindrop press floor. No detours, no leaving it at the front counter. The courier needs the hand-over line below before release.

dispatch memo: the holius casvan courier leaves the ralir kasion rusdor oliion fraeth lammir julox belys ledger at gate 3561 under passcode 522203

☐ Key ceremony step 6 — health checks. Before rotating keys on the Mistral cluster, make sure the Bramblegate load balancer sees all four signing nodes as healthy; a node flapping mid-ceremony will corrupt the quorum and you'll be here all night. Drain any node showing intermittent 503s, wait for two clean check cycles, then proceed. When the ceremony tool prompts you at the quorum stage, type in the recovery passphrase listed right below.

recovery phrase for fahof-fawip: casael-fenael-wenix

Runbook Fragment: Account Recovery — Gridmint CSV Import Wizard

Quick one for the sync: when a customer's import-wizard account gets wedged (usually after a failed bulk upload locks the staging table), don't just delete the session rows. Run the unlock script from the tools box, then clear the wizard's draft cache so they don't re-trigger the same bad mapping. The unlock script runs under the shared recovery account, and it'll ask for the team recovery passphrase, which for reference is kept right below this paragraph.

recovery phrase for fajeg-kawep: druix-gorius-briax-ulaeth-fraox-lammir-pelox-jormir-pelwyn-julir

Onboarding: Gatekeeper Rate Limiting

The Hollowpine internal gateway, Gatekeeper, enforces a token-bucket limit of 200 requests per minute per service identity. Bursts above the limit return a retry-after header; three sustained violations quarantine the caller for review. Limits are defined in the mesh config, not in application code, so reviewers should audit the config repo only. If quarantine locks out a critical service, recovery requires the passphrase below.

unlock words, bawef-kahap: sorax-sorir-quenys-aldok